How they compare

Finland currently reports 1.32 million TEU: 20 foot equivalent units against 1.29 million TEU: 20 foot equivalent units in Djibouti, a difference of 24,450 TEU: 20 foot equivalent units.

Across all 15 years both countries report, Finland has been ahead every year.

Djibouti ranks 63rd and Finland ranks 61st of 167 countries.

Finland has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Port container traffic measures the flow of containers from land to sea transport modes, and vice versa, in twenty-foot equivalent units (TEUs), a standard-size container. Data refer to coastal shipping as well as international journeys. Transshipment traffic is counted as two lifts at the intermediate port (once to off-load and again as an outbound lift) and includes empty units.
